About the Company

DataProphet is an AI company based in South Africa that is changing the future of manufacturing using intelligent AI-driven technology. Its flagship solution DataProphet PRESCRIBE learns from production data to create prescriptive and actionable insights to reduce defects, improve quality, and lower cost, allowing the industry to optimize processes into smarter and more autonomous manufacturing. 

The company has been recognized as an innovator across the globe and has provided services and solutions to a wide range of industries from automotive to foundry and mineral processing. Focusing on efficiency and yield improvements, DataProphet's AI-as-a-service model integrates directly into manufacturers' existing systems, enabling manufacturers to harness the benefits of digital transformation and prepare for the future of intelligent and self-optimizing factories across the globe.

Revenue Streams

DataProphet uses an AI-as-a-Service (AIaaS) model to generate revenue by selling subscription access to intelligent manufacturing solutions that optimize operations. DataProphet derives revenues from implementation support, system integration, customization, and professional services consulting. These assets help the client's operations to reduce defects, increase the efficiency of production, and reduce the time it takes to become autonomous, and a data-powered manufacturing as a technology partner in the smart factory to transform.
